SALT LAKE CITY, Utah – Former BYU men’s volleyball star Taylor Sander and USA Volleyball failed to come back against Russian Olympic Committee and lost in four sets.
Team USA played the ROC in the preliminary round of Pool B on Sunday, July 25.
The Russian squad closed sets well and took the match, 3-1.

The USA lost in total points, 98-96.

Sander led USA Volleyball with 17 points in the loss. The former BYU hitter was 14/31 for 25.81 percent hitting on the attack. Sander was 2/4 on blocks in the match.
USA Volleyball’s next match is against Tunisia on Wednesday, July 28 at 2:05 a.m. (MDT).
